Transaction 51cd85ab6c450631490ca018770ad09a1ed76cbb532f7bd1abc74ce982909854
1 Input
1 Output
-
51cd85ab6c450631490ca018770ad09a1ed76cbb532f7bd1abc74ce982909854:0
- value
- 53476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 551daed57e0619ca84b89d7695bb313317520a31 OP_EQUAL
- address
- 39T4vFqCXa3oLdnnonDkz5yWaF13huNT4k